Select dates so you can see the availability and exact prices.
Alford Terrace, Boston
12 Liquorpond Street, Boston
Wainfleet Road Boston PE21 9RW,Wainfleet Road, Boston
10 - 12 Langrick Road, Boston, PE21 8HT, United Kingdom, Boston
23 Horncastle Road, Boston
West End Road Boston 76a, Wyberton, PE21 7LS, United Kingdom, Boston